Art. 603.1. Required education; reporting child abuse

Commencing May 1, 2006, every person graduating from any teacher preparation program in Louisiana shall have had in his curriculum instruction on the requirements of and how to report suspected child abuse cases pursuant to Children's Code Article 601 et seq., as well as instruction on how to identify the signs and symptoms of child neglect and abuse, including sexual abuse, in order to receive his teacher certification.

Acts 2003, No. 769, §1.
